The draft law "On Currency" envisages the introduction of gradual, consistent and flexible liberalization in the foreign exchange market of Ukraine, free movement of capital and other currency values.

President Petro Poroshenko stated this at a meeting of the National Council of Regions on March 2, the president’s press service reports.

“We also remove such a severe punishment as the suspension of foreign economic activity," Poroshenko said.

According to the president, the bill also introduces the principle "everything that is not forbidden is allowed" and removes “such a severe punishment as the suspension of foreign economic activity”.

He also stressed that the currency regulation reform extremely important for stimulating the economy and developing entrepreneurship.

"The ultimate goal is to improve the conditions for investors, attract investment, create new jobs, new revenues to the state budget, currency inflows into the country, strengthening of the national currency. And the main thing is the growth of income of Ukrainians. Successful Ukraine for successful people," Poroshenko stressed.
